The identification of recon, screen, escort, and reaction force as critical elements of convoy security is grounded in their essential roles in ensuring the safety and effectiveness of military convoys.

Reconnaissance involves gathering intelligence about the terrain, potential threats, and enemy activity in the vicinity of the convoy route. This pre-emptive knowledge is crucial for planning a secure passage and helps in identifying any ambush or hostile conditions that may be present.

The screening element plays a pivotal role by providing early warning and establishing a protective buffer around the convoy. This unit moves ahead to detect threats and ensure that the convoy remains secure as it travels.

The escort comprises units tasked specifically with the protection of the convoy. They are positioned within the convoy or close by to respond quickly to any attacks and to deter hostile forces through presence and active engagement.

Finally, the reaction force is a dedicated unit that remains on standby to deploy in response to any incidents involving the convoy. Their quick response is vital for mitigating damage from any attacks or incidents, allowing them to reinforce the convoy or conduct counter-assault operations.
